Foros del Web » Creando para Internet » HTML »

no se visualiza en internet pelicula flash dentro de html

Estas en el tema de no se visualiza en internet pelicula flash dentro de html en el foro de HTML en Foros del Web. Saludos a la comunidad, He publicado una página web personal que se ve bien con IE, Firefox o Chrome, excepto dos películas de flash que ...
  #1 (permalink)  
Antiguo 15/05/2012, 04:18
 
Fecha de Ingreso: noviembre-2006
Mensajes: 35
Antigüedad: 18 años, 1 mes
Puntos: 0
no se visualiza en internet pelicula flash dentro de html

Saludos a la comunidad,

He publicado una página web personal que se ve bien con IE, Firefox o Chrome, excepto dos películas de flash que estan incrustadas dentro de un documento html, y en concreto, dentro de un div. Solo se visualizan dos recuadros en blanco que es donde deberian verse las peliculas Flash.
Aqui va el código por si alguien puede ayudarme y darme una solución. No se porqué razón no consigo ver el flash cuando abro mi página desde internet, y en cambio, cuando pre-visualizo el documento desde dreamweaver, o sea, en local, se ejecuta perfectamente el flash:

<div id="menuesquerra">
<p class="media"><object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=6,0,29,0" width="200" height="200">
<param name="movie" value="flash/lectornoticiesaccessanswers.swf" />
<param name="quality" value="high" />

<param name="wmode" value="transparent" />
<object data="flash/lectornoticiesaccessanswers.swf" width="200" height="200" type="application/x-shockwave-flash">
<param name="movie" value="flash/lectornoticiesaccessanswers.swf" />
<param name="quality" value="high" />
<param name="wmode" value="transparent" />
</object>
</object></p>
<p class="media"><object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=6,0,29,0" width="200" height="230">
<param name="movie" value="flash/imageofthedaynasa.swf" />

<param name="quality" value="high" />
<param name="wmode" value="transparent" />
<object data="flash/imageofthedaynasa.swf" width="200" height="230" type="application/x-shockwave-flash">
<param name="movie" value="flash/imageofthedaynasa.swf" />
<param name="quality" value="high" />
<param name="wmode" value="transparent" />
</object>
</object></p>
</div>

He de decir que estas dos peliculas apuntan a sendas direcciones de internet y lo que hacen es abrir rss en formato xml.

Saludos!

Rael74
  #2 (permalink)  
Antiguo 15/05/2012, 15:05
Avatar de maycolalvarez
Colaborador
 
Fecha de Ingreso: julio-2008
Ubicación: Caracas
Mensajes: 12.120
Antigüedad: 16 años, 4 meses
Puntos: 1532
Respuesta: no se visualiza en internet pelicula flash dentro de html

subiste los *.swf al servidor???
__________________
¡Por favor!: usa el highlight para mostrar código
El que busca, encuentra...
  #3 (permalink)  
Antiguo 15/05/2012, 18:24
Avatar de emprear
Colaborador
 
Fecha de Ingreso: junio-2007
Ubicación: me mudé
Mensajes: 8.388
Antigüedad: 17 años, 5 meses
Puntos: 1567
Respuesta: no se visualiza en internet pelicula flash dentro de html

Estás anidando objects innecesariamente, te recomiendo que para insertar flash uses este método
http://www.forosdelweb.com/f4/faqs-h...ml#post3474113

Además, como te señaló @maycolAlvarez, revisá las rutas

Saludos
__________________
La voz de las antenas va, sustituyendo a Dios.
Cuando finalice la mutación, nueva edad media habrá
S.R.
  #4 (permalink)  
Antiguo 16/05/2012, 01:58
 
Fecha de Ingreso: noviembre-2006
Mensajes: 35
Antigüedad: 18 años, 1 mes
Puntos: 0
Respuesta: no se visualiza en internet pelicula flash dentro de html

Gracias maycolalvarez i emprear,

las rutas estan revisadas y los swf estan subidos al servidor. Por ahi no hay problema. En cuanto a lo de anidar objects, lo hice asi porqué tenia entendido que de esta manera me aseguraba que una etiqueta la entenderia IE y la otra el resto de navegadores.
De todas formas, en cuanto pueda voy a probar este método sugerido por emprear.

Os informaré, saludos
  #5 (permalink)  
Antiguo 20/05/2012, 12:05
 
Fecha de Ingreso: noviembre-2006
Mensajes: 35
Antigüedad: 18 años, 1 mes
Puntos: 0
Respuesta: no se visualiza en internet pelicula flash dentro de html

Creo que he dado con el problema de porqué no consigo ver una pelicula flash incrustada en un html cuando lo subo al servidor. Parece ser, por lo que he ido leyendo al respecto, que es un problema de politica de seguridad de flash.

A partir de este punto ya voy absolutamente perdido...oigo hablar de escribir codigo actionscript (system.security.allowdomain), incluir un fichero xml llamado crossdomain.xml en el servidor...

Alguien podria decirme exactamente que debo escribir, y tan importante como esto, donde debo escribir instrucciones y donde colocarlas?...en el servidor donde tengo alojada mi página, en el servidor donde se aloja el archivo al cual llamo desde mi pelicula swf???....

Muchas gracias...

Rael74
  #6 (permalink)  
Antiguo 20/05/2012, 14:41
Avatar de emprear
Colaborador
 
Fecha de Ingreso: junio-2007
Ubicación: me mudé
Mensajes: 8.388
Antigüedad: 17 años, 5 meses
Puntos: 1567
Respuesta: no se visualiza en internet pelicula flash dentro de html

Deberías postear la url de la página.
Es la única manera fehaciente de verificar lo que está pasando

Saludos
__________________
La voz de las antenas va, sustituyendo a Dios.
Cuando finalice la mutación, nueva edad media habrá
S.R.
  #7 (permalink)  
Antiguo 21/05/2012, 08:32
 
Fecha de Ingreso: noviembre-2006
Mensajes: 35
Antigüedad: 18 años, 1 mes
Puntos: 0
Respuesta: no se visualiza en internet pelicula flash dentro de html

Hola emprear,

Mira, una de las peliculas de flash que tengo en mi página web lo que hace es cargar un fichero xml de contenido sindicado, y la url es esta:

archivo_xml.load("http://www.nasa.gov/rss/image_of_the_day.rss");

Y mi página web está alojada en un servidor de telefónica:

http://mipaginapersonal.movistar.es/web3/

Entiendo que el problema reside en que la película está alojada en un servidor y hace una llamada a una página que está en otro servidor distinto. ¿no es eso?...

Gracias por el interés...espero me podais ayudar

Rael74
  #8 (permalink)  
Antiguo 21/05/2012, 11:29
Avatar de emprear
Colaborador
 
Fecha de Ingreso: junio-2007
Ubicación: me mudé
Mensajes: 8.388
Antigüedad: 17 años, 5 meses
Puntos: 1567
Respuesta: no se visualiza en internet pelicula flash dentro de html

Cita:
Iniciado por Rael74 Ver Mensaje
Hola emprear,

Mira, una de las peliculas de flash que tengo en mi página web lo que hace es cargar un fichero xml de contenido sindicado, y la url es esta:

archivo_xml.load("http://www.nasa.gov/rss/image_of_the_day.rss");

Y mi página web está alojada en un servidor de telefónica:

http://mipaginapersonal.movistar.es/web3/

Entiendo que el problema reside en que la película está alojada en un servidor y hace una llamada a una página que está en otro servidor distinto. ¿no es eso?...

Gracias por el interés...espero me podais ayudar

Rael74
La url que pasaste es un portal publicitario de movistar, y no la de tu web, esa es la que se necsita, con respecto a la restricciónes y politicas crossdomain, no necesariamente es asi, mirá este ejemplo
http://foros.emprear.com/flash/flashexterno.html
Estoy llamando a .swf, que obviamente no están en mi dominio
El único problema sería que los eliminen sin avisarme...
Saludos
__________________
La voz de las antenas va, sustituyendo a Dios.
Cuando finalice la mutación, nueva edad media habrá
S.R.
  #9 (permalink)  
Antiguo 21/05/2012, 13:47
 
Fecha de Ingreso: noviembre-2006
Mensajes: 35
Antigüedad: 18 años, 1 mes
Puntos: 0
Respuesta: no se visualiza en internet pelicula flash dentro de html

Perdona, no habia puesto mi dirección completa:
http://www.mipaginapersonal.movistar.es/web3/pgguinot/

Como te digo, esta web mia, que todavia está en fase de pruebas, está alojada en un servidor de telefonica y por lo tanto tambien lo estan las peliculas swf.

Si accedes a la página verás que en la columna de la izquierda aparecen dos recuadros en blanco que es donde se supone que deberian ir las peliculas.

He visto tu enlace de flash externo pero veo que los swf los tienes alojados en dos dominios distintos. Quiere eso decir que yo debo alojar mis peliculas en los servidores respectivos?, como se hace eso? como accedo a ellos?...

Perdona mi ignorancia...pero es que estoy cada vez más confuso...

Saludos

Rael74
  #10 (permalink)  
Antiguo 21/05/2012, 15:11
Avatar de emprear
Colaborador
 
Fecha de Ingreso: junio-2007
Ubicación: me mudé
Mensajes: 8.388
Antigüedad: 17 años, 5 meses
Puntos: 1567
Respuesta: no se visualiza en internet pelicula flash dentro de html

Uno puede perdonar tu "ignorancia", bueno, en realidad no veo por que haya que perdonar nada, lo que no puedo dejar de pasar por alto es el hecho que si me tomo el trabajo de indicarte una cosa, ni siquiera la tengas en cuenta, esto es lo que tendrías que haber hecho desde un primer momento
Código HTML:
Ver original
  1. <p class="media">
  2. <object type="application/x-shockwave-flash" data="flash/lectornoticiesaccessanswers.swf" width="200" height="230">
  3.       <param name="movie" value="flash/lectornoticiesaccessanswers.swf" />
  4.  
  5.       <param name="menu" value="true" />
  6.       <param name="play" value="true" />
  7. <param name="wmode" value="transparent" />
  8.  
  9.       <p>Flash Player no se encuentra o la versión no es compatible, utiliza el siguiente link para ir a la página de descarga <br />
  10. <a href="http://get.adobe.com/es/flashplayer/" onclick="this.target='_blank'">Descargar Flash Player</a>
  11. </p>
  12. </p>
  13.         <p class="media">
  14.  
  15. <object type="application/x-shockwave-flash" data="flash/imageofthedaynasa.swf" width="200" height="230">
  16.       <param name="movie" value="flash/imageofthedaynasa.swf" />
  17.  
  18.       <param name="menu" value="true" />
  19.       <param name="play" value="true" />
  20. <param name="wmode" value="transparent" />
  21.  
  22.       <p>Flash Player no se encuentra o la versión no es compatible, utiliza el siguiente link para ir a la página de descarga <br />
  23. <a href="http://get.adobe.com/es/flashplayer/" onclick="this.target='_blank'">Descargar Flash Player</a>
  24. </p>
  25.  
  26. </p>

con eso los flash cargan, que se visualice algo o no es ya tema de la configuración de dichos flash, que al parecer no son simples animaciones sino que estan recibiendo datos de otro lado
__________________
La voz de las antenas va, sustituyendo a Dios.
Cuando finalice la mutación, nueva edad media habrá
S.R.
  #11 (permalink)  
Antiguo 22/05/2012, 11:43
 
Fecha de Ingreso: noviembre-2006
Mensajes: 35
Antigüedad: 18 años, 1 mes
Puntos: 0
Respuesta: no se visualiza en internet pelicula flash dentro de html

Emprear, estoy intentando hacer todo lo que me dices...
He corregido el documento html tal y como tu sugieres...y tampoco se ve nada...

y sí...efectivamente...tal y como te he dicho en alguna respuesta anterior, estos flash no son simples animaciones...lo que hacen es cargar una url mediante el objeto XML con la cual ver una imagen en un caso, y en el otro flash carga una url de contenido sindicado...

Quizás debiera plantear el problema en el foro de Flash?

Gracias y saludos

Rael74
  #12 (permalink)  
Antiguo 22/05/2012, 11:57
Avatar de emprear
Colaborador
 
Fecha de Ingreso: junio-2007
Ubicación: me mudé
Mensajes: 8.388
Antigüedad: 17 años, 5 meses
Puntos: 1567
Respuesta: no se visualiza en internet pelicula flash dentro de html

@Rael74

Ves algo que dice
UNDEFINED
undefined
undefined

Bueno, eso proviene de tus Flash, asi que cargar, se están cargando, lo que hay que analizar ahora es como funcionan, el problema ya no es de como se inserta sino de como interactuan con el xml/rss ú algún otro archivo de configuración
Probablemente requieram "<param>" adicionales

Saludos
__________________
La voz de las antenas va, sustituyendo a Dios.
Cuando finalice la mutación, nueva edad media habrá
S.R.
  #13 (permalink)  
Antiguo 23/05/2012, 12:05
 
Fecha de Ingreso: noviembre-2006
Mensajes: 35
Antigüedad: 18 años, 1 mes
Puntos: 0
Respuesta: no se visualiza en internet pelicula flash dentro de html

Gracias emprear,

voy a revisar si hacen falta más parámetros <param>...he visto por algun sitio que hay uno que se llama allowscriptaccess...

saludos!

Rael74
  #14 (permalink)  
Antiguo 17/06/2012, 11:29
 
Fecha de Ingreso: noviembre-2006
Mensajes: 35
Antigüedad: 18 años, 1 mes
Puntos: 0
Respuesta: no se visualiza en internet pelicula flash dentro de html

Amigos,

Despues de batallar y no conseguir mi propósito de incrustar un flash en mi página web para cargar ficheros xml y visualizar imagenes o noticias, al final he podido arreglarlo mediante un alimentador de google: feed google api.
Es fácil de implementar y no da problemas con los dominios de diferentes servidores.
Por si resulta de interés para alguien más, os dejo el link de google:
https://developers.google.com/feed/
Gracias por vuestra ayuda!
Rael74
  #15 (permalink)  
Antiguo 17/06/2012, 21:30
Avatar de emprear
Colaborador
 
Fecha de Ingreso: junio-2007
Ubicación: me mudé
Mensajes: 8.388
Antigüedad: 17 años, 5 meses
Puntos: 1567
Respuesta: no se visualiza en internet pelicula flash dentro de html

Felicitaciones por conseguirlo
Saludos

__________________
La voz de las antenas va, sustituyendo a Dios.
Cuando finalice la mutación, nueva edad media habrá
S.R.

Etiquetas: dreamweaver, flash, internet, página, pelicula, visualizar, formulario
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 04:36.